imToken为您提供一个绿色下载空间!
当前位置: 首页 > imtoken资讯

imtoken approve漏洞,风险与防范措施

来源:小编 更新:2024-09-20 08:19:40

用手机看

扫描二维码随时看1.在手机上浏览
2.分享给你的微信好友或朋友圈

深入解析imToke中的Approve漏洞:风险与防范措施

随着区块链技术的不断发展,数字货币钱包作为用户资产管理的核心工具,其安全性日益受到关注。imToke作为一款流行的数字货币钱包,虽然提供了便捷的资产管理服务,但也存在一些安全漏洞。本文将重点解析imToke中的Approve漏洞,分析其风险并提出相应的防范措施。

标签:imToke,Approve漏洞,安全风险

一、Approve漏洞概述

Approve漏洞是imToke钱包中的一种常见安全漏洞,主要源于ERC20代币标准中的approve函数。该漏洞允许攻击者通过恶意操作,未经用户授权转移用户账户中的代币。

标签:Approve函数,ERC20代币,漏洞概述

二、Approve漏洞的原理与危害

Approve漏洞的原理是,当用户通过imToke钱包授权某个地址可以转移其账户中的代币时,如果授权的金额过大(通常是无限大),攻击者就可以利用这个授权,通过调用rasferFrom函数,将用户账户中的所有代币转移到自己的账户中。

具体来说,攻击者会诱导用户执行以下操作:

    用户授权攻击者可以无限转移其账户中的代币。

    攻击者利用授权,调用rasferFrom函数,将用户账户中的所有代币转移到自己的账户中。

这种漏洞的危害性极大,可能导致用户资产损失,甚至被用于非法活动。

标签:漏洞原理,危害性,攻击过程

三、防范Approve漏洞的措施

为了防范Approve漏洞,用户和开发者可以采取以下措施:

    谨慎使用approve函数:在授权他人转移代币时,应确保授权金额合理,避免授权过大金额。

    合理设置授权金额:在授权时,应设置一个明确的授权金额,避免使用无限授权。

    及时撤销授权:当不再需要授权某个地址转移代币时,应及时撤销授权,降低安全风险。

    在开发阶段检查approve函数的使用:开发者应在开发智能合约时,仔细检查approve函数的使用,确保其安全性。

imToke钱包本身也可以通过以下方式提高安全性:

优化钱包的安全机制,如增加多重签名验证、限制授权次数等。

加强用户教育,提高用户对Approve漏洞的认识,引导用户正确使用钱包。

标签:防范措施,钱包安全,用户教育

四、总结

Approve漏洞是imToke钱包中的一种常见安全漏洞,用户和开发者应高度重视,采取有效措施防范。通过谨慎使用approve函数、合理设置授权金额、及时撤销授权等手段,可以有效降低安全风险,保障用户资产安全。

标签:防范,安全风险


玩家评论

此处添加你的第三方评论代码
Copyright © 2018-2024 货币圈应用 版权所有